Opening Ceremonies Kick-off the 2019 World Lacrosse Women’s U19 World Championship in Peterborough

August 1, 2019
PETERBOROUGH, ON, Canada. — Twenty-two Nations joined together to kick-off the 2019 World Lacrosse Women’s U19 World Championship during the Opening Ceremonies last night in Peterborough, Ontario, Canada. The Opening Ceremonies were held at Justin Chiu Stadium, on the campus of Trent University.
Live streaming of the tournament and all 81 games is available FREE of charge via Lacrosse Sports Network at www.laxsportsnetwork.com and the Olympic Channel at www.olympicchannel.com, who will be live streaming the semifinals, placement games through 12th place, and the bronze and gold medal games.
About World Lacrosse
World Lacrosse is the international governing body for men’s and women’s lacrosse. World Lacrosse currently has 62-member nations and holds five World Championships: Men’s Lacrosse World Championship; Under-19 Men’s Lacrosse World Championship; Men’s World Indoor Lacrosse Championship; Women’s Lacrosse World Championship; and Under-19 Women’s Lacrosse World Championship. Each event is held on a quadrennial basis. World Lacrosse is responsible for the governance and integrity of all forms of lacrosse and provides responsive and effective leadership to support the sports’ development throughout the world.
